Job DescriptionFACULTY OF ARTS AND SOCIAL SCIENCESACADEMY OF GEOGRAPHY, SOCIOLOGY AND INTERNATIONAL STUDIESLecturer I / Lecturer II in European Studies (French) (24250393)Applications are invited for the appointment of a Lecturer I / Lecturer II in the Programme of European Studies (ES) at the Academy of Geography, Sociology, and International Studies (GSIS) at Hong Kong Baptist University. The undergraduate programme European Studies is situated within the Faculty of Arts and Social Sciences.
The appointee is expected to contribute to teaching and service in the following areas:
- Teaching French language (from beginners level up to level C1) and, if applicable, English-medium content courses offered in the European Studies programme;
- Contribute to the programme's operations, including assisting in organising student-focused events, liaising with exchange partner institutions, and helping to recruit future cohorts of students;
- Support in coordinating the summer intensive language course in Lyon, France; and
- Supervision of Honors Projects.
Applicants should possess a relevant master's degree or above and have sufficient teaching experience in higher education. The medium of instruction is French and English. Details of the theme areas and the profiles of the programmes in European Studies are available at: https://gis.hkbu.edu.hk.
The initial appointment will be offered on a fixed-term contract of two to three years, commencing September 2025. Re-appointment thereafter will be subject to mutual agreement and availability of funding.
Rank and salary will be commensurate with qualifications and experience.
